ITALIAN NACHOS RESTAURANT-STYLE



Italian Nachos Restaurant-Style image

Italian sausage, pepperoni, banana peppers, mozzarella, and pizza sauce make for great nachos.

Time 25m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 pound bulk Italian sausage
1 (7-1/2 ounce) bag tortilla chips
1 (2 ounce) package sliced pepperoni
½ pound shredded mozzarella cheese
½ cup banana peppers, drained
1 ¼ cups pizza sauce

Steps:

  • Preheat your oven's broiler.
  • Crumble the sausage into a large skillet over medium heat. Cook and stir until no longer pink; drain.
  • Arrange the tortilla chips on a baking sheet. Top with sausage, pepperoni, mozzarella cheese, and banana peppers. Place nachos under the preheated broiler until the cheese is melted, 5 to 8 minutes. Serve with pizza sauce for dipping.

CLASSIC PUB STYLE NACHOS



Classic Pub Style Nachos image

I got this recipe from summer camp, and when I made them at home, my whole family was impressed. Layers of tortilla chips and salsa with the works on the side - tastes just like the nachos they serve at restaurants. Perfect for a party!

Time 25m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 10

¼ cup chopped red onion
4 tomatoes, seeded and finely chopped
½ cup chopped fresh parsley
¼ cup olive oil
1 lime, juiced
1 pinch salt and black pepper
1 (8 ounce) package tortilla chips
2 cups shredded Cheddar cheese, divided
½ cup sour cream
½ cup guacamole

Steps:

  • Preheat an o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C).
  • Mix together the onion, tomatoes, parsley, olive oil, lime juice, salt and pepper in a bowl.
  • Spread tortilla chips in a single layer onto a baking sheet, and spoon about 1 teaspoon of the tomato salsa onto each chip. Spread 1 cup of Cheddar cheese over the nachos, top the chips with another teaspoon or so of salsa, and top with the remaining 1 cup of cheese.
  • Bake the nachos in the preheated oven until the cheese is bubbling, about 5 minutes. Serve hot with sour cream, guacamole, and any remaining salsa on the side for dipping the chips.

LASAGNA-STYLE NACHOS

Time 55m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 31

Kosher salt
1 pound dried lasagna noodles
2 tablespoons olive oil
1/2 cup grated Parmigiano-Reggiano
1 teaspoon red pepper flakes
2 tablespoons olive oil
1 pound ground beef
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 yellow onion, roughly chopped
2 carrots, roughly chopped
4 stalks celery, roughly chopped
2 garlic cloves, peeled
2 tablespoons tomato paste
2 sprigs fresh thyme
1/4 cup dry white wine, such as Pinot Grigio
1 cup strained tomatoes or tomato puree, such as Pomi
1/4 cup whole milk
4 tablespoons unsalted butter
1 shallot, finely chopped
1 sprig thyme, leaves only
4 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 cups whole milk
Kosher salt and freshly ground black pepper
1 cup grated fontina
1/4 cup walnuts
1 garlic clove, peeled
2 cups basil
1/4 cup finely grated Parmigiano-Reggiano
1 tablespoon Calabrian chili oil
1/4 cup olive oil
Kosher salt

Steps:

  • Position an oven rack 5 to 6 inches from the broiler unit, and preheat the broiler. Line 4 rimmed baking sheets with wire racks.
  • For the lasagna chips: Bring a large pasta pot of salted water to a boil. Fill a large bowl with ice water.
  • Cook the lasagna noodles 2 minutes shy of the package directions. Drain the noodles and immediately plunge them into the ice water. Drain the noodles, put them on the prepared baking sheets and pat dry with paper towels. Cut the noodles into triangles using kitchen scissors so they resemble tortilla chips.
  • Put the oil and 2 tablespoon water in a large bowl. Add the lasagna chips and toss to combine. Add the Parmigiano-Reggiano and red pepper flakes. Season with salt and pepper and toss until evenly coated. Put the coated lasagna chips on the prepared baking sheets. Broil in batches until golden and crispy, 8 to 10 minutes. Remove and allow to cool.
  • For the Bolognese sauce: Heat the olive oil in a Dutch oven or braiser over medium heat. Add the ground beef, season with salt and pepper and cook, breaking up the meat with a wooden spoon, until browned, about 5 minutes. Meanwhile, put the onion, carrots, celery and garlic in a food processor and pulse until finely chopped. Stir the vegetable mixture into the ground beef, season with salt and pepper and cook for 1 minute. Stir in the tomato paste and add the thyme sprigs. To deglaze the Dutch oven, add the wine, scrape up the browned bits with a wooden spoon and cook for 30 seconds before stirring in the tomato puree. Cook over high heat, stirring occasionally, until the liquid reduces and the sauce thickens, about 10 minutes. Remove the Dutch oven from the heat, stir in the milk and season with salt and pepper. Set aside until ready to use.
  • For the bechamel: Melt the butter in a medium saucepan over medium heat. Add the shallot and thyme leaves and cook until fragrant, about 1 minute. Stir in the flour and cook until the mixture bubbles, about 30 seconds. Slowly whisk in the milk and cook over low heat until thickened, about 2 minutes. Season with salt and pepper. Turn off the heat and stir in the fontina.
  • For the spicy pesto: Combine the walnuts and garlic in a mortar and pestle and pound to a paste. Add the basil leaves, a handful at a time, grinding down to a paste with each addition. Add the cheese and drizzle in the Calabrian chili oil and olive oil. Season with salt and combine well until emulsified.
  • To serve, put the lasagna chips on a large serving platter, then top with the Bolognese sauce, Bechamel and Spicy Pesto.

ITALIAN NACHOS



Italian Nachos image

I LOVE the Italian Nachos at Johnny Carino's. This is a recipe I am working on to get my fix at home.

Time 25m

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 12

12 wonton wrappers
1 egg white, frothed
2 tablespoons olive oil
1/2 teaspoon oregano or 1/2 teaspoon italian seasoning mix
1/2 lb Italian sausage, cooked and crumbled
1 (10 ounce) container refrigerated four cheese pasta sauce or 1 (10 ounce) container alfredo sauce
1/2 cup chopped tomato
1/4 cup sliced green onion
1 (2 1/4 ounce) can sliced ripe olives
2 tablespoons pickled jalapeno peppers (more to taste) or 2 tablespoons banana peppers, chopped
1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
1/4 teaspoon red pepper flakes

Steps:

  • Cut wontons into 4 triangles each and toss lightly in olive oil.
  • Cover a cookie sheet with a single layer of wontons. Brush with egg white and sprinkle with oregano or Italian seasoning.
  • Bake at 400ºF for 6 minutes or until lightly browned.
  • Meanwhile, heat the sauce, brown the Italian sausage and drain fat.
  • On a platter layer the pasta chips, sausage, and sauce. Top with the tomato, onions, olives and peppers. Finish with shredded cheese and red pepper flakes.
  • Place in warm oven for 5 minutes to melt cheese and serve.

ITALIAN NACHOS

Time 20m

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 6

5 cups bagel chips
1 cup tomato sauce
8 ounces mozzarella, shredded
1 red onion, thinly sliced
1 cup sliced pepperoni
1/4 cup fresh basil leaves

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 375 degrees F.
  • Lay out the bagel chips in an even layer on a baking sheet and top with the tomato sauce, mozzarella, red onion and pepperoni. Bake until the chips are toasted and the cheese is melted, about 10 minutes. Top with the basil. Serve warm.
